Shop and Donate By Bike

2016-05-31

Bob Fisch, chief Fun Officer of Poky Pedalers in Stevens Point, Wisconsin, recently alerted me to the "Shop & Donate by Bike" event they held earlier this month in their community as part of National Bike Month.

Shop & Donate by Bike was their twist on Bike to Shop Day, a Bike Month activity that encourages people to use bicycles as part of their daily transportation needs.

Bob's blog post about the event is well worth reading. Here's a snippet from it:

The basic idea of Shop & Donate by Bike was to ride to shops, purchase stuff, load it all onto the PPSP Colossal Cargo Carrier (a 5’-long flatbed bicycle trailer that I towed), haul it all over to CAP Services Family Crisis Center – a vital local resource for domestic abuse survivors and their children as well as for runaway youth – and donate to them everything we purchased over the course of the afternoon.

The "Colossal Cargo Carrier" that Bob refers to is a 64A bicycle trailer they purchased from us earlier this year.

I applaud Bob for organizing such a worthwhile event. It's an activity that should be replicated in communities across the country, regardless of whether they choose to use our trailers or not.
